Why Energy Storage Matters in the Philippines' Energy Landscape
The Philippines' energy sector faces unique challenges – from typhoon-prone grids to rising renewable energy adoption. As a leading Philippines energy storage power source factory, we understand how cutting-edge battery solutions can stabilize power supply while supporting the nation's 35% renewable energy target by 2030.
Key Applications Driving Demand
- Solar + Storage Farms: Over 200MW of solar projects now integrate battery systems to offset intermittency
- Industrial Backup Power: Manufacturing plants use modular lithium-ion systems to prevent $500K/hour downtime losses
- Island Microgrids: 45% of off-grid communities now use hybrid diesel-battery systems
2024 Market Trends: What Businesses Need to Know
The Philippine energy storage market grew 28% YoY in 2023. Here's what's shaping the industry:
| Metric | 2023 Data | 2025 Projection |
|---|---|---|
| Installed Storage Capacity | 412 MWh | 1.2 GWh |
| Average System Cost | $280/kWh | $210/kWh |
| Cycle Efficiency | 92% | 95%+ |

Your Questions Answered (FAQ)
How long do industrial battery systems typically last?
Most lithium-ion systems operate at 80% capacity for 10+ years with proper maintenance. Our active thermal management extends lifespan by 15-20% in tropical conditions.
What certifications should I look for?
Prioritize UL1973 for safety and IEC 62619 for industrial applications. All our systems exceed Philippine DOE standards.
Can batteries integrate with existing generators?
Absolutely! Hybrid systems reduce fuel costs by 40-60%. We've deployed 27 such systems in Mindanao's mining sector.
